Quick resume

In Bad Guys at School you can play as students and revolt against school system by completing missions, or decide to become a teacher that must maintain order despite the violence and brutality in the school.

Pros

  • Funny and silly gameplay
  • Good value for price
  • Multiplayer with friends is enjoyable
  • Creative physics-based chaos
  • Reminds players of bully

Cons

  • Limited content and repetitive missions
  • Bugs and technical issues
  • Poor ai and empty environments
  • Lack of deep story or progression
  • Small player base and empty servers
